Transaction c270d9c9101f8203691cb832c6102df4f8973b40a7343d0ab24e1c22fc23af05
3 Input
1 Outputs
- c270d9c9101f8203691cb832c6102df4f8973b40a7343d0ab24e1c22fc23af05:0
value 80661
address 1KbcCca6VenBQ1C1LvGP1pVzF2kDKZFv9s